Spatiotemporal patterns appear spontaneously in nonequilibrium for a broad variety of physical systems. Examples are convective patterns in clouds, patterns in semiarid vegetation, filamentation in nonlinear optics, and pattern formation at the skin of animals. These patterns show a striking similarity even if the underlying physical systems are microscopically different. For this reason the description of nonequilibrium pattern formation relies on generic nonlinear dynamical equations that appear from a variety of physical systems. Several examples of such generic equations of motion are discussed in the talk.
